Caspoeva 50mg Injection is administered as an injection by a healthcare professional. Kindly do not self-administer. Do not skip any doses and finish the full course of treatment even if you feel better. Your doctor may monitor your liver function regularly during treatment.
Caspoeva 50mg Injection may lead to a few common side effects like rash, decreased potassium level in the blood, fever, increased liver enzymes, chills, and diarrhea. You may also notice some injection site reactions like pain, swelling, or redness. Inform your doctor if these side effects persist for a longer duration. Please consult your doctor if you are pregnant, planning to conceive, or breastfeeding.

FAQ's of Caspoeva 50 Mg Injection:
Q: How should Caspoeva 50 Mg Injection be administered?
A: Caspoeva 50 Mg Injection is intended for intravenous infusion only. The lyophilized powder must be reconstituted using sterile water for injection before use. Administration should always be carried out by qualified healthcare professionals following the prescribing physician's guidelines.
Q: What are the main indications for Caspoeva 50 Mg Injection?
A: Caspoeva is recommended for the treatment of serious systemic fungal infections, including invasive aspergillosis and candidemia, particularly in patients who are unable to tolerate or have not responded to other antifungal therapies.
Q: When should Caspoeva 50 Mg Injection not be used?
A: Caspoeva should not be used in individuals with known hypersensitivity to caspofungin or any of its excipients. If a patient has a history of allergic reactions to echinocandin antifungals, they should avoid this medication.
Q: Where should Caspoeva 50 Mg Injection be stored?
A: The injection should be stored below 25C, protected from light, and must not be frozen. Proper storage ensures the product's stability and effectiveness until its expiration date.
Q: What is the process for preparing Caspoeva 50 Mg Injection before use?
A: To prepare Caspoeva for infusion, the lyophilized powder must be reconstituted with sterile water for injection. The solution should then be further diluted as recommended and administered intravenously. Preparation and administration must be performed by healthcare professionals.
Q: What are the possible side effects of using Caspoeva 50 Mg Injection?
A: Some possible side effects include fever, chills, infusion-related reactions, and elevated liver enzymes. Any unusual or severe reactions should be immediately reported to a healthcare provider.
